The Taming of the Shrew
By William Shakespeare
Directed by Time Ocel
Of all the contracts we make with each other, none is more uqiquitous than marriage. That makes it fertile ground for comedy, but also for a look at how we spend our lives together. In 'The Taming of the Shrew,' we see relationships evolve (or is that devolve?) while the infamous Kate goes about her business with the passion and intensity of the eponymous shrew. Though she has been something of a lightning rod over the years, here we see her for what she is - determined, fierce, honest - and what she isn't (namely, a hellcat). A Shakespearean comedy rife with human insight... would you expect any less from APT?
